Med hovedkontor i St. Louis, MO, USA, er Afinitas den globale markedsleder inden for udstyr til rør og præfabrikeret beton, formesystemer og betontilbehør, der anvendes til at opbygge verdens kritiske transport-, vand- og forsyningsinfrastruktursystemer. Afinitas er kendt for de innovative teknologier og tjenester, det leverer gennem sine betroede mærker som HawkeyePedershaab, BFS, New Hampton Metal Fab og andre velkendte brands, som kunder har stolet på i årtier. Afinitas er en del af BW Forsyth Partners, LLC, investeringsgrenen af Barry-Wehmiller, en organisation med en omsætning på 3 milliarder dollars og næsten 12.000 teammedlemmer, forenet af en fælles overbevisning: at bruge erhvervslivets kraft til at skabe en bedre verden.



Job Description:

OVERVIEW

The Aftermarket Leader is responsible for leading a team of 2 Aftermarket Representatives selling company products, engineered upgrades, and parts packages to new and existing customers. Periodic travel to customer sites to review customer operating requirements and assisting in the development of solutions for common customer concerns or opportunities, while partnering with internal sales, engineering, product management, and service teams.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S & R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Aftermarket sales is focused on driving growth of spare parts, replacement molds and upgrades, Alliance Part Packages, service contracts, and other products as determined by the business to support growth of Afinitas aftermarket.
  • Leadership and development of the Danish Aftermarket team. Establishing goals, setting priorities, and coordinating activities for Aftermarket Representative team members to achieve or exceed business and financial objectives.
  • Manage key P&L drivers, ensuring optimal availability, reliability, and budgetary performance; including but not limited to setting sell prices, reviewing and recommending part stocking levels, and analyzing sales financial data to identify trends and opportunities.
  • Analyze business metrics, identify performance gaps, and implement effective countermeasures.
  • Support, develop and execute strategic plans to maximize business potential, expand penetration in current European markets, and assess opportunities in adjacent market spaces.
  • Support monthly forecasts and annual budgets for the Denmark Aftermarket department.
  • Provide technical information by answering questions and requests; demonstrate company’s product capability by preparing and conducting sales presentations and training materials as necessary.
  • Negotiate terms and pricing on sales contracts; close orders to meet sales budgets and quotas
  • Coordinate sales efforts with other Sales and Service team members as necessary.
  • Collaborate with internal departments in all areas related to new and/or aftermarket sales processing; coordinate the transfer to operations upon order acknowledgement 
  • Monitor competitive activity and trends in the marketplace; determine value management/positioning of company product in the market and competitive differentiation
  • Represent the company at trade shows, voice of the customer visits, and other promotional activities.
  • Collaborate with other E&A Aftermarket Leaders to drive efficient and accurate cross-site quoting - Denmark, Germany, US
  • Drive exceptional communication across aftermarket teams focusing on customer updates related to accurate commitment dates and timely updates and intercompany communications.
  • Collaborate and cooperate with internal departments (ops, supply chain, engineering) to set and successfully achieve order lead times to customers, maximizing OTD performance.
